    NJ Firms Face Fresh RICO Suit Over Employment Settlement

    A former employee of Passaic County, New Jersey's Board of Social Services, who alleges she was fraudulently induced into a settlement with the agency and its board members after being unjustly terminated, filed an amended RICO suit Monday accusing the board and its attorneys of conspiring against her.

    Sanctions Sought Against NJ Atty Over 'Frivolous' RICO Suit

    Law firm Podvey Meanor Catenacci Hildner Cocoziello & Chattman PC moved Friday in federal court to sanction a plaintiff and her counsel Timothy J. McIlwain for filing an allegedly frivolous racketeering suit claiming the firm induced a settlement and deprived the plaintiff of her right to trial on employment claims.
